1

Conquering Mount Meru: A Trekker's Guide

News Discuss 
Mount Meru, a magnificent peak in Tanzania, provides a challenging yet rewarding climbing experience. Unlike its more famous neighbor, Kilimanjaro, Meru demands respect and a serious level of preparation. Our guide will https://apriltukl033552.sunderwiki.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story